Finally had a chance to play my El Diablo tonight at practice and it really rips. I used it with my strat equipped with Fralin Real 54's and it sounded amazing. I had the level about 2-3 o'clock and the attack about 3/4 way up. I played my volume around 6-7 for a clean, albeit with some nice hair, and rolled it up for leads. I cut through like crazy. I found it works great for leads or some chunky rhythm. This is way more versatile than I imagined. I have been having trouble getting my low E, and D fills to cut through but with this on, problem fucking solved. I want to run it side my side with my Sola MK II now and see how they compare.
